Isolate safely

Isolate at the fused spur and lock off. Discharge any residual mains voltage before touching connectors.

Fit and commission

Photograph every plug and its position on the Potterton Promax 33 HE PCB before unclipping — connector positions differ subtly across firmware revisions.

Recommission checklist

Refill the Potterton Promax 33 HE to 1.2 bar cold. Bleed high-point radiators and the internal AAV.

Run a full flue-gas analysis after 15 minutes. Log the reading against the OEM commissioning envelope in the Benchmark book.

Frequently asked questions

PCB part number location?
On Potterton Promax 33 HE the PCB label is on the top-right of the board, printed as an 5117-series code. Match every digit.
Do I need to re-parameterise?
Yes — enter the correct boiler model code in the service menu after fitting so the ignition curve, fan speed and gas rate match.
Do I need to notify the manufacturer?
Only if the Potterton Promax 33 HE is in warranty — Potterton require log of any part swap for labour claims.
